#b68fdf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b68fdf is composed of 71.4% red, 56.1% green and 87.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.4% cyan, 35.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 269.3 degrees, a saturation of 55.6% and a lightness of 71.8%. #b68fdf color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6d1fbf.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

#b68fdf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#b68fdf has RGB values of R:182, G:143, B:223 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0.36,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 11964383.

Shades and Tints of #b68fdf

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06030a is the darkest color, while #fcfafe is the lightest one.

Tones of #b68fdf

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b7b6b8 is the less saturated color, while #b573fb is the most saturated one.
